SolarWinds Taps Ex-Rep. Dent as Part of Team to Handle Hacking

Jan. 21, 2021, 10:57 PM UTC

Software company SolarWinds Corp. has brought on a team of lobbyists, including former Rep. Charlie Dent (R-Pa.), to help manage the fallout from a massive hack that targeted U.S. government agencies and corporations and is linked to a suspected Russian group.

Dent, who left Capitol Hill in 2018 and now lobbies at DLA Piper, is part of a group working to “provide information to Congress regarding the ‘Sunburst’ cyberattack on SolarWinds,” the firm disclosed in forms filed with the Senate. Democratic lobbyist John Merrigan is also among those on the account.
